[57] ABSTRACT
A vulcanizing mold for tires of vehicles. The mold includes an upper and lower sidewall part, and a closure ring that has a conical inner surface and is intended for a tread-molding ring. The guide mechanisms are provided on the conical inner surface for guiding, in a sliding manner, sliding shoes. Segments that form the tread-molding ring are rigidly connected to the sliding shoes. Sheets of sliding material are disposed on those portions of the conical inner surface that are subjected to pressure.
